But for some reason I picked him up and carried him to my 'dobe shack, and laid him out, and washed his cut with sour wine.

That brought him to.

Sour wine is fine to put a wound in shape to heal, but it's no soothing syrup.

He sat up as though he'd been touched with a hot poker, stared around wild-eyed, and cut loose with that song you were singing.

Only it wasn't that verse.
